National Pain Advocacy Center

Organization Overview

National Pain Advocacy Center is located in Boulder, CO. According to its NTEE Classification (G01) the organization is classified as: Alliances & Advocacy, under the broad grouping of Voluntary Health Associations & Medical Disciplines and related organizations.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. National Pain Advocacy Center is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.

For the year ending 12/2022, National Pain Advocacy Center generated $456.7k in total revenue. All expenses for the organization totaled $139.3k during the year ending 12/2022. While expenses have increased by 143.0% per year over the past 2 years. They've been increasing with an increasing level of total revenue. Describe the Organization's Mission:

Part 3 - Line 1

TO ADVANCE THE HEALTH AND HUMAN RIGHTS OF PEOPLE IN PAIN.

Describe the Organization's Program Activity:

Part 3 - Line 4a

GENERAL PROGRAMS - OUR GENERAL PROGRAM CONSISTS OF EDUCATION AND AWARENESS, ADVOCACY AND CIVIC ENGAGEMENT, AND COALITION BUILDING. WE SEEK TO TRANSFORM HOW PAIN IS UNDERSTOOD AND TREATED. WE SERVE AS A RESOURCE FOR PEOPLE LIVING WITH PAIN AND THEIR FAMILIES AND FOR RESEARCHERS, CLINICIANS, AND POLICYMAKERS. OUR EDUCATIONAL WORK FEATURES STORIES, STUDIES, AND OTHER KEY CONTENT. WE PUBLISH OPINION PIECES AND REGULARLY APPEAR IN THE MEDIA. WE EDUCATE CLINICIANS AND SPEAK REGULARLY AT MEETINGS HOSTED BY ORGANIZATIONS SUCH AS THE NATIONAL ACADEMY OF MEDICINE, THE CENTERS FOR MEDICARE AND MEDICAID SERVICES, THE FOOD AND DRUG ADMINISTRATION, THE NATIONAL INSTITUTES OF HEALTH, AND THE WORLD HEALTH ORGANIZATION. ADVOCACY AND CIVIL ENGAGEMENT ARE ALSO CRITICAL TO ACHIEVING OUR MISSION OF ADVANCING THE HEALTH AND HUMAN RIGHTS OF PEOPLE LIVING WITH PAIN AND PROMOTING EQUITABLE AND EFFECTIVE PAIN MANAGEMENT. WE HAVE FILED LEGAL BRIEFS IN U.S. SUPREME COURT, RESPONDED TO NOTICES FOR PUBLIC COMMENT IN THE FEDERAL REGISTER, AND EDUCATED FEDERAL AND STATE POLICYMAKERS. OUR MEMBERS HAVE SERVED ON KEY ADVISORY COMMITTEES AT AGENCIES SUCH AS THE CENTERS FOR DISEASE CONTROL AND PREVENTION AND THE NATIONAL INSTITUTES OF HEALTH. PROMOTING HEALTH EQUITY FOR PEOPLE WITH PAIN IS ALSO CRITICAL TO ACHIEVING OUR MISSION. ONE WAY WE WORK TO ACHIEVE IT IS THROUGH COMMUNITY ENGAGEMENT AND COALITION BUILDING WITH LIKE-MINDED ORGANIZATIONS. WE SERVE ON TASK FORCES AND WORKING GROUPS OF DISABILITY RIGHTS, RACIAL JUSTICE, GENDER RIGHTS, AND DRUG POLICY GROUPS, AMONG OTHERS.
